projects
/
shibboleth
/
cpp-opensaml.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Update build revision
[shibboleth/cpp-opensaml.git]
/
opensaml.spec.in
diff --git
a/opensaml.spec.in
b/opensaml.spec.in
index
86d6ca6
..
b7c3d27
100644
(file)
--- a/
opensaml.spec.in
+++ b/
opensaml.spec.in
@@
-1,14
+1,14
@@
Name: @PACKAGE_NAME@
Version: @PACKAGE_VERSION@
Release: 1
Name: @PACKAGE_NAME@
Version: @PACKAGE_VERSION@
Release: 1
-Summary: OpenSAML SAML library
-Group:
System Environment/Libraries
-Vendor:
Internet2
+Summary:
OpenSAML SAML library
+Group:
Development/Libraries/C and C++
+Vendor:
Shibboleth Consortium
License: Apache 2.0
URL: http://www.opensaml.org/
Source0: %{name}-%{version}.tar.gz
BuildRoot: %{_tmppath}/%{name}-%{version}-root
License: Apache 2.0
URL: http://www.opensaml.org/
Source0: %{name}-%{version}.tar.gz
BuildRoot: %{_tmppath}/%{name}-%{version}-root
-%if 0%{?suse_version} > 1030
+%if 0%{?suse_version} > 1030
&& 0%{?suse_version} < 1130
BuildRequires: libXerces-c-devel >= 2.8.0
%else
BuildRequires: libxerces-c-devel >= 2.8.0
BuildRequires: libXerces-c-devel >= 2.8.0
%else
BuildRequires: libxerces-c-devel >= 2.8.0
@@
-16,8
+16,11
@@
BuildRequires: libxerces-c-devel >= 2.8.0
BuildRequires: libxml-security-c-devel >= 1.4.0
BuildRequires: libxmltooling-devel >= 1.4
%{?_with_log4cpp:BuildRequires: liblog4cpp-devel >= 1.0}
BuildRequires: libxml-security-c-devel >= 1.4.0
BuildRequires: libxmltooling-devel >= 1.4
%{?_with_log4cpp:BuildRequires: liblog4cpp-devel >= 1.0}
-%{!?_with_log4cpp:BuildRequires: liblog4shib-devel}
-BuildRequires: gcc-c++
+%{!?_with_log4cpp:BuildRequires: liblog4shib-devel >= 1.0.4}
+BuildRequires: gcc-c++, boost-devel >= 1.32.0
+%if 0%{?suse_version} > 1000
+BuildRequires: pkg-config
+%endif
%{!?_without_doxygen:BuildRequires: doxygen}
%if "%{_vendor}" == "redhat"
BuildRequires: redhat-rpm-config
%{!?_without_doxygen:BuildRequires: doxygen}
%if "%{_vendor}" == "redhat"
BuildRequires: redhat-rpm-config
@@
-36,7
+39,7
@@
that support the SAML 1.0, 1.1, and 2.0 specifications.
%package -n @PACKAGE_NAME@-bin
Summary: Utilities for OpenSAML library
%package -n @PACKAGE_NAME@-bin
Summary: Utilities for OpenSAML library
-Group: Development/Libraries
+Group: Development/Libraries
/C and C++
%description -n @PACKAGE_NAME@-bin
OpenSAML is an open source implementation of the OASIS Security Assertion
%description -n @PACKAGE_NAME@-bin
OpenSAML is an open source implementation of the OASIS Security Assertion
@@
-45,13
+48,13
@@
that support the SAML 1.0, 1.1, and 2.0 specifications.
This package contains the utility programs.
This package contains the utility programs.
-%package -n libsaml
7
+%package -n libsaml
8
Summary: OpenSAML SAML library
Summary: OpenSAML SAML library
-Group: Development/Libraries
+Group: Development/Libraries
/C and C++
Provides: @PACKAGE_NAME@ = %{version}-%{release}
Obsoletes: @PACKAGE_NAME@ < %{version}-%{release}
Provides: @PACKAGE_NAME@ = %{version}-%{release}
Obsoletes: @PACKAGE_NAME@ < %{version}-%{release}
-%description -n libsaml
7
+%description -n libsaml
8
OpenSAML is an open source implementation of the OASIS Security Assertion
Markup Language Specification. It contains a set of open source C++ classes
that support the SAML 1.0, 1.1, and 2.0 specifications.
OpenSAML is an open source implementation of the OASIS Security Assertion
Markup Language Specification. It contains a set of open source C++ classes
that support the SAML 1.0, 1.1, and 2.0 specifications.
@@
-60,11
+63,11
@@
This package contains just the shared library.
%package -n libsaml-devel
Summary: OpenSAML development Headers
%package -n libsaml-devel
Summary: OpenSAML development Headers
-Group: Development/Libraries
-Requires: libsaml
7
= %{version}-%{release}
+Group: Development/Libraries
/C and C++
+Requires: libsaml
8
= %{version}-%{release}
Provides: @PACKAGE_NAME@-devel = %{version}-%{release}
Obsoletes: @PACKAGE_NAME@-devel < %{version}-%{release}
Provides: @PACKAGE_NAME@-devel = %{version}-%{release}
Obsoletes: @PACKAGE_NAME@-devel < %{version}-%{release}
-%if 0%{?suse_version} > 1030
+%if 0%{?suse_version} > 1030
&& 0%{?suse_version} < 1130
BuildRequires: libXerces-c-devel >= 2.8.0
%else
BuildRequires: libxerces-c-devel >= 2.8.0
BuildRequires: libXerces-c-devel >= 2.8.0
%else
BuildRequires: libxerces-c-devel >= 2.8.0
@@
-72,7
+75,7
@@
BuildRequires: libxerces-c-devel >= 2.8.0
Requires: libxml-security-c-devel >= 1.4.0
Requires: libxmltooling-devel >= 1.4
%{?_with_log4cpp:Requires: liblog4cpp-devel >= 1.0}
Requires: libxml-security-c-devel >= 1.4.0
Requires: libxmltooling-devel >= 1.4
%{?_with_log4cpp:Requires: liblog4cpp-devel >= 1.0}
-%{!?_with_log4cpp:Requires: liblog4shib-devel}
+%{!?_with_log4cpp:Requires: liblog4shib-devel
>= 1.0.4
}
%description -n libsaml-devel
OpenSAML is an open source implementation of the OASIS Security Assertion
%description -n libsaml-devel
OpenSAML is an open source implementation of the OASIS Security Assertion
@@
-83,7
+86,7
@@
This package includes files needed for development with OpenSAML.
%package -n @PACKAGE_NAME@-schemas
Summary: OpenSAML schemas and catalog
%package -n @PACKAGE_NAME@-schemas
Summary: OpenSAML schemas and catalog
-Group: Development/Libraries
+Group: Development/Libraries
/C and C++
%description -n @PACKAGE_NAME@-schemas
OpenSAML is an open source implementation of the OASIS Security Assertion
%description -n @PACKAGE_NAME@-schemas
OpenSAML is an open source implementation of the OASIS Security Assertion
@@
-111,18
+114,18
@@
This package includes XML schemas and related files.
[ "$RPM_BUILD_ROOT" != "/" ] && %{__rm} -rf $RPM_BUILD_ROOT
%ifnos solaris2.8 solaris2.9 solaris2.10
[ "$RPM_BUILD_ROOT" != "/" ] && %{__rm} -rf $RPM_BUILD_ROOT
%ifnos solaris2.8 solaris2.9 solaris2.10
-%post -n libsaml
7
-p /sbin/ldconfig
+%post -n libsaml
8
-p /sbin/ldconfig
%endif
%ifnos solaris2.8 solaris2.9 solaris2.10
%endif
%ifnos solaris2.8 solaris2.9 solaris2.10
-%postun -n libsaml
7
-p /sbin/ldconfig
+%postun -n libsaml
8
-p /sbin/ldconfig
%endif
%files -n @PACKAGE_NAME@-bin
%defattr(-,root,root,-)
%{_bindir}/samlsign
%endif
%files -n @PACKAGE_NAME@-bin
%defattr(-,root,root,-)
%{_bindir}/samlsign
-%files -n libsaml
7
+%files -n libsaml
8
%defattr(-,root,root,-)
%{_libdir}/libsaml.so.*
%defattr(-,root,root,-)
%{_libdir}/libsaml.so.*
@@
-139,9
+142,16
@@
This package includes XML schemas and related files.
%doc %{pkgdocdir}
%changelog
%doc %{pkgdocdir}
%changelog
-* Fri Dec 25 2009 Scott Cantor <cantor.2@osu.edu> - 2.4-1
+* Wed Dec 14 2011 Scott Cantor <cantor.2@osu.edu> - 2.5-1
+- Update lib package number.
+- Add boost-devel dependency.
+
+* Tue Oct 26 2010 Scott Cantor <cantor.2@osu.edu> - 2.4-1
+- Update version
- Add pkg-config support.
- Sync package names for side by side install.
- Add pkg-config support.
- Sync package names for side by side install.
+- Adjust Xerces dependency name and Group setting
+- Split out schemas into separate subpackage
* Mon Aug 31 2009 Scott Cantor <cantor.2@osu.edu> - 2.3-1
- Bump soname for SUSE packaging.
* Mon Aug 31 2009 Scott Cantor <cantor.2@osu.edu> - 2.3-1
- Bump soname for SUSE packaging.